Must-Visit Attractions

The key stops are already surfaced for you.

Fresh highlights pulled from the template so you can browse the shape of the trip before opening it.

Tampa Riverwalk in Tampa
Must visit

Tampa Riverwalk

Stroll Tampa’s signature waterfront promenade for skyline views and easy access to downtown museums, parks, and Channelside. It’s one of the best ways to connect multiple stops on foot in a short trip.

Tampa Museum of Art in Tampa
Must visit

Tampa Museum of Art

Add a polished cultural stop with rotating exhibitions and a prime riverfront location. Pair it with a Riverwalk stroll for an easy, walkable block of sightseeing.

The Florida Aquarium in Tampa
Must visit

The Florida Aquarium

A major indoor attraction in Channelside with immersive marine exhibits that works well in any weather. It’s a strong anchor activity for a two-day itinerary.

Sparkman Wharf in Tampa
Must visit

Sparkman Wharf

Come for waterfront dining and a lively outdoor atmosphere with Tampa Bay views. It’s especially good around sunset for an easy dinner stop near downtown.

Ybor City Historic District in Tampa
Must visit

Ybor City Historic District

Explore Tampa’s iconic historic neighborhood for brick streets, cigar-city heritage, and nightlife along Seventh Avenue. It’s a classic evening pick for a weekend-style visit.

Bayshore Boulevard in Tampa
Must visit

Bayshore Boulevard

Walk or jog along one of Tampa’s most scenic waterfront stretches with wide-open bay views. It’s ideal in the early morning for cooler temps and softer light.

Budgeting At A Glance

Plan the trip cost with less guesswork.

Typical daily costs in USD.

Budget

Accommodation: $50-$70 per night for a budget hotel or hostel

Food: $15-$30 per day for inexpensive meals

Transportation: $5-$10 for public transportation or rideshares

Activities: $10-$20 for low-cost attractions and activities

Mid-range

Accommodation: $100-$150 per night for a mid-range hotel

Food: $40-$70 per day for mid-range dining

Transportation: $20-$40 for rental car or multiple rideshares

Activities: $30-$60 for popular attractions and tours

Luxury

Accommodation: $200+ per night for a luxury hotel or resort

Food: $100+ per day for fine dining

Transportation: $50+ for premium transportation options

Activities: $100+ for exclusive experiences and activities

Money-saving tips

  • Visit during the off-season to take advantage of lower hotel rates.
  • Look for combo tickets or passes for multiple attractions to save money.
  • Use public transportation or rideshare services to save on transportation costs.
